DEVELOPMENT FINANCE PORTFOLIO MANAGER
Oxfam America is seeking a Development Finance Portfolio Manager to initiate
and lead a new program starting in early 2000. This post requires a highly
motivated, experienced professional who can bring his or her financial
skills, fundraising talents and international development experience together
to serve as the internal and external advocate for Oxfam America's
development finance/asset accumulation program. As the thematic champion,
the manager will interact with staff at all levels, and will contribute to
the strategic thinking of senior management around issues of development
finance. S/he will play a linking and entrepreneurial role that requires
working across boundaries; with partners and Regional Offices, with Board
members, with donors, with microfinance networks, and with the sophisticated
financial world. S/he would work with program staff to identify and package
a portfolio of partner organizations that seek to capitalize their plans to
scale up and to help design and provide grant support to plans for building
organizational capacity to manage increasing credit and savings services.
The overall aim is to link larger numbers of the poor with access to capital
and other financial and non-financial services. The Portfolio Manager would
work closely with the Fundraising team, senior managers and reports to the
Director, Global Program Department.
The position is based in Boston, but will require travel overseas and in the
U.S. Core competencies include: personal commitment to poverty eradication;
leadership and communications capability; command of the technical tools of
development finance and microfinance; entrepreneurial drive; demonstrated
ability to faise funds; ability to work cross-culturally; and fluency or
working knowledge of Spanish; French or Portuguese desirable.
